What is the quotient of 396 divided by 12?

Mathematics
2 answers:
lesya [120]3 years ago
8 0
The quotient of 396 divided by 12 is 33.

8= 8 + 4x +5x<br><br> can anyone help me with this
dedylja [7]

Answer:

0= x

Step-by-step explanation:

8= 8 + 4x +5x

Combine like terms

8 = 8+9x

Subtract 8 from each side

8-8 =8+9x-8

0 = 9x

Divide by 9

0/9 = 9x/9

0= x
